Population Overview

Parker County is located in Texas with a total population of 158,079. It is the 32nd most populous county out of 254 in Texas.

Age Demographics

The median age in Parker County is 39.3 years. This is 11% higher than the state median of 35.5 years.

Economy, Income & Housing

The median household income in Parker County is $102,099. This is 34% higher than the state median of $76,292. Compared to the national median of $78,538, household income here is 30% higher. The poverty rate stands at 7.8%. This is 44% lower than the state poverty rate of 13.8%. The unemployment rate is 3.9%. This is 24% lower than the state rate of 5.1%. The median home value is $343,600. Housing costs are 32% higher than the state median of $260,400. The home-value-to-income ratio is 3.4x. 82.1%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 31% higher than the state average of 62.6%.

Race & Ethnicity

The largest racial or ethnic group in Parker County is White (non-Hispanic), making up 80.0% of the population. Hispanic or Latino residents account for 14.1%. The White (non-Hispanic) population is significantly higher than the state average (80.0% vs 39.9%). The Black or African American population (1.4%) is well below the state average of 11.9%. The Hispanic or Latino population (14.1%) is well below the state average of 39.5%. The Asian population (0.8%) is well below the state average of 5.3%.

Education

31.6%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 5% lower than the state rate of 33.1%. Nationally, 35.0%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 90.5%.
